The word 'reconsidérerai' is divided into six syllables: re-con-si-dé-ré-rai. It consists of the prefix 're-', the root 'considér-', and the future tense suffix '-erai'. The primary stress falls on the final syllable 'rai'. Syllabification follows the CV pattern and accounts for nasal vowels.
